Erayim Aid Trust UK was established in 2005 and achieved charitable status in 2015. It supports, but is independent of, the non-governmental organisation Women’s Public Union Erayim, based in Bishkek, the capital of Kyrgyzstan.

Summer courses of English language were held annually in Kyrgyzstan from 2005 to 2017. Children from deprived areas of Bishkek and isolated rural communities spent most of their holidays enjoying free English language lessons delivered by a team of volunteer teachers.

Seven annual free two-week professional development courses for teachers of English have also taken place in Ak Orgo, At Bashi, Chaek, Karakol and Bazar Korgon. A team of experienced teachers and trainers from the UK volunteer to lead these courses in their spare time.

A more recent development has been the Gateway project, started in 2018. This programme delivers free after-school lessons in English language and information technology to children living in the deprived suburbs of the Kyrgyz capital, Bishkek.
